您现在的位置: 主页 > MCU > 单片机技术应用 > STM8s(6) 独立看门狗配置 -
本文所属标签:
为本文创立个标签吧:

STM8s(6) 独立看门狗配置 -

来源: 网络用户发布,如有版权联系网管删除 2018-09-07 

[导读]// 向 IWDG_KR 中写入不同的值代表不同的含义// -- 0xcc -- 开始独立看门狗// --0x55 -- 解除写保护// -- 0xaa -- 将自动重装载值重新赋给看门狗(简称 -- 喂狗)// 独立看门狗使用的是 LSI 经 IWDG_PR 分频得到的数

// 向 IWDG_KR 中写入不同的值代表不同的含义

本文引用地址: http://www.21ic.com/app/mcu/201807/779254.htm

// -- 0xcc -- 开始独立看门狗

// --0x55 -- 解除写保护

// -- 0xaa -- 将自动重装载值重新赋给看门狗(简称 -- 喂狗)

// 独立看门狗使用的是 LSI 经 IWDG_PR 分频得到的数值

void IWDOG_Start(void)

{

IWDG_KR = 0xcc;

}

void IWDOG_Init(void)

{

IWDG_KR = 0x55; // 写保护解除

IWDG_PR = 0x00; // 分频值

IWDG_RLR = 255; // 自动重装载值

IWDOG_Start();

}

void Feed_IWDOG(void)

{

IWDG_KR = 0xaa;

}




              查看评论 回复



嵌入式交流网主页 > MCU > 单片机技术应用 > STM8s(6) 独立看门狗配置 -
 

"STM8s(6) 独立看门狗配置 -"的相关文章

网站地图

围观()